MC10H131MG Description
The MC10H131MG is a dual D-type flip-flop integrated circuit (IC) designed for high-speed digital applications. Manufactured by onsemi, this Logic IC Chip belongs to the 10H series and is housed in a surface-mount package. It features a clock frequency of 250 MHz, ensuring rapid data processing and synchronization. The operating temperature range of 0°C to 75°C (TA) makes it suitable for a variety of industrial commercial and environments. With a quiescent current (Iq) of 56 mA, the MC10H131MG offers efficient power consumption, making it ideal for applications where energy efficiency is paramount.
Each flip-flop element in the MC10H131MG is capable of storing 1 bit of data, and the complementary output type ensures robust signal integrity. The positive edge trigger mechanism allows for precise timing control, further enhancing the reliability of data handling. The device is packaged in a tube, which provides protection during handling and storage. The moisture sensitivity level (MSL) of 3 (168 hours) ensures that the IC remains functional even in moderately humid conditions.
